def get_issues_s(request, run_id, case_id, build_id, environment_id=0): """Get the list of issues that are associated with this test case run :param int case_id: case ID. :param int run_id: run ID. :param int build_id: build ID. :param int environment_id: optional environment ID. Defaults to ``0``. :return: a list of found :class:`Issue`. :rtype: list[dict] Example:: >>> TestCaseRun.get_issues_s(1, 2, 3, 4) """ query = { 'case_run__run': int(run_id), 'case_run__build': int(build_id), 'case_run__case': int(case_id), } # Just keep the same with original implementation that calls # pre_process_tcr_s. In which following logical exists. I don't why this # should happen there exactly. # FIXME: seems it should be `if environment_id is not None`, otherwise such # judgement should not happen. if environment_id: query['case_run__environment_id'] = int(environment_id) return Issue.to_xmlrpc(query)

def get_issues(request, case_run_id): """Get the list of issues that are associated with this test case run :param int case_run_id: case run ID. :return: a list of mappings of :class:`Issue`. :rytpe: list[dict] Example:: >>> TestCaseRun.get_issues(10) """ query = {'case_run': int(case_run_id)} return Issue.to_xmlrpc(query)

def get_issues(request, run_ids): """Get the list of issues attached to this run. :param run_ids: give one or more run IDs. It could be an integer, a string containing comma separated IDs, or a list of int each of them is a run ID. :type run_ids: int, str or list :return: a list of mappings of :class:`Issue <tcms.issuetracker.models.Issue>`. :rtype: list[dict] Example:: # Get issues belonging to ID 12345 TestRun.get_issues(1) # Get issues belonging to run ids list [1, 2] TestRun.get_issues([1, 2]) # Get issues belonging to run ids list 1 and 2 with string TestRun.get_issues('1, 2') """ query = {'case_run__run__in': pre_process_ids(run_ids)} return Issue.to_xmlrpc(query)

def get_issues(request, case_ids): """Get the list of issues that are associated with this test case. :param case_ids: give one or more case IDs. It could be an integer, a string containing comma separated IDs, or a list of int each of them is a case ID. :type case_ids: int, str or list :return: list of mappings of :class:`Issue`. :rtype: list[dict] Example:: # Get issues belonging to case 1 TestCase.get_issues(1) # Get issues belonging to cases [1, 2] TestCase.get_issues([1, 2]) # Get issues belonging to case 1 and 2 with string TestCase.get_issues('1, 2') """ case_ids = pre_process_ids(case_ids) query = {'case__in': case_ids} return Issue.to_xmlrpc(query)
